The AI UGC Course centers around teaching individuals how to create user-generated content (UGC) ads using artificial intelligence. The course focuses on leveraging AI actors, synthetic avatars, and no-face workflows to scale ad creation and optimize profits. It is hosted on the Whop platform and appears to be geared toward those looking to build an AI agency or improve their advertising strategies.
This offering currently holds a rating of 4.82 based on 33 total reviews, suggesting a generally positive reception. The course has attracted a community of 104 members, indicating a growing interest in these techniques.
